~Tuesday, Nov. 2, 2021 10 AM
~Chinese Martial Art
~~Yuan Zhang

Wushu is a form of contemporary Chinese martial arts that blends elements of performance and martial application. Wushu training emphasizes: quickness, explosive power, and natural, relaxed movement. The wushu practitioner must combine flexibility with strength, speed with flawless technique, fierce intent with effortless execution. Master Yuan Zhang is a national and international Wushu champion, teacher and coach of national and international Wushu and Tai chi competitions. His students are in Hollywood movies and law enforcement.

~Thursday, Nov. 4, 2021 10AM
~Flamenco:
Rhythm & Movement
~~Juana Cala

The class will begin with several brief facts about the origin of Flamenco and then proceed to: Flamenco posture, Warmup; Flamenco arm work (Braceo); Flamenco footwork (Taconeo); and Flamenco rhythm (Compas), culminating in a choreographic sequence. Juana Cala, Flamenco dancer and choreographer, has been performing and teaching Flamenco in the United States and Europe for more than 20 years. She performed as a soloist in the María Benitez Dance Company under the direction of Mario Maya, and then went on to form her own company, “Ensemble Flamenco Juana Cala," touring some of Europe’s most prestigious theatres for 16 years. In 1999, Juana was a professor of Flamenco in a Professional Arts Program for the European Union. She has been a resident Spanish Dance Artist in various universities across the United States and a teaching artist for Flamenco Vivo for 10 years in NYC.
